The Montgomery County Master Gardener Demonstration Garden is located at the Agricultural History Farm Park, 18410 Muncaster Rd., Derwood, MD 20855. There are 13 themed gardens and work areas within the approximately quarter acre site. The Garden is open to the public dawn to dusk throughout the year for self-guided tours. No animals inside the Garden please!
Guided tours of the Demonstration Garden with a Master Gardener are available during our growing season, April to the end of October. Schools or other groups interested in arranging a guided tour with a Master Gardener should call 301-590-2842 Monday through Friday 9 a.m. to 1 p.m., April through October. (Please note that this phone number is not checked daily but it is regularly checked.) The Demonstration Garden is also open with Master Gardeners present during the Grow It Eat It event in May and the Harvest Festival in October.
As Master Gardeners, we love to share information about the types of vegetables, small fruits, and annual and perennials flowers and shrubs that can be grown successfully in Montgomery County. We work in the Garden every Tuesday 8 AM-12 PM, April through October. Everyone is welcome to visit during our work days and ask gardening questions of the Master Gardeners.
